Cost Savings for Companies, Convenience for Customers

AcceptEmail simplifies the customer’s experience by doing away with hurdles like registering, logging, retyping bill data, archiving, payment status delay and lack of proof of payment.

AcceptEmail is the market leader for consumer remittances in Western Europe. IntelligentHQ.com named the company one of Europe’s 50 Hottest FinTech Companies in 2014 for its smart email and mobile billing solutions. Companies that send AcceptEmails experience up to 50% quicker payments, 70% lower billing and reminder costs, and 20% improved customer satisfaction (net promoter scores.)

AcceptEmail supports almost all online payment methods, including debit cards, credit cards, wallets, and alternative payment methods. Consumers can get real-time updates right on their bills through the use of Smartpix® technology.

In serving the American market, AcceptEmail will initially focus on its sweet spots: Utilities, Telecommunications, Insurance and Consumer Finance. The company is the de facto standard for these industries in the Netherlands, holding a 95% market share. Other sectors where the company expects to win clients are Property Management, Health Care and Credit Cards.
